We are looking for a talented and experienced Data Architect to design and implement robust, scalable data solutions that support our customers’ business objectives. The Data Architect will play a critical role in defining the organisation's data architecture, ensuring data integrity, security, and accessibility across all systems and applications. 
The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of data management principles, strong technical skills, and a passion for leveraging data to drive business outcomes.
Specifically, we see your time is spent:
  • Develop and implement a comprehensive data strategy aligned with business goals and objectives.
  • Define data architecture principles, standards, and best practices to guide data management initiatives.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ders to understand data requirements and priorities, ensuring alignment with strategic objectives.
  • Design and implement logical and physical data models that support data integration, storage, and retrieval.
  • Define data structures, data flows, and data mappings to facilitate efficient data processing and analysis.
  • Evaluate and select appropriate data technologies and tools to support data architecture goals.
  • Establish data governance processes and policies to ensure data quality, consistency, and compliance with regulations.
  • Implement data quality controls and monitoring mechanisms to identify and resolve data issues proactively.
  • Work closely with data stewards and business users to define data standards and ensure adherence to data governance practices.
  • Design and implement data integration solutions to enable seamless data exchange and interoperability across systems.
  • Develop and optimise ETL (Extract, Transform, Load) processes to move data between different sources and destinations.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ate data from diverse sources and ensure data consistency and accuracy.
  • Optimise data architecture and infrastructure for performance, scalability, and cost-effectiveness.
  • Conduct performance tuning and capacity planning activities to optimise data processing and storage resources.
  • Implement data caching, partitioning, and indexing strategies to improve query performance and response times.

What will pique our interest is someone that might have:
  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field.
  • Proven experience as a Data Architect or similar role, with a strong background in data modelling, database design, and data management.
  • An extensive experience designing cloud-based data and analytical platforms on AWS/Azure.
  • Comfortable presenting designs to both technical and non-technical audiences
  • Strong leadership abilities, providing technical guidance to the delivery team for successful project outcomes
  • Knowledge and experience with any of the following: DataBricks, Snowflake, Data Governance (Collibra, Talend), iPaaS (Workato, Mulesoft), Data Visualization (Tableau, Looker, PowerBI), or Master Data Management systems.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to translate business requirements into technical solutions.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ively with stakeholders at all levels.
